  • When out railfanning in Detroit the other day, we ran across the Detroit Salt Company switcher doing some work in their small yard. We were near the east end of Oakwood yard on Norfolk Southern, where the Detroit Salt Company has their small loading facility and yard. Watching them shuffle back and forth was neat, they would grab a cut of cars, back onto the runner track, and switch tracks. A Conrail Shared Assists local will come into their yard to pick up the outbound loads later this afternoon. The 0007 switcher is beat to heck, but is still earning its keep.
